Question

The inverse of the function f(x) = one-half x plus 10 is shown.

h(x) = 2x-

What is the missing value?

1
5
10
20

To find the missing value in the function \( h(x) = 2x - ? \), we need to determine the inverse of the given function \( f(x) = \frac{1}{2}x + 10 \).

1. Start with the function:
\[
y = \frac{1}{2}x + 10
\]

2. To find the inverse, switch \( x \) and \( y \):
\[
x = \frac{1}{2}y + 10
\]

3. Solve for \( y \):
\[
x - 10 = \frac{1}{2}y
\]
\[
y = 2(x - 10) = 2x - 20
\]

Thus, the inverse function is:
\[
h(x) = 2x - 20
\]

Therefore, the missing value in the equation \( h(x) = 2x - ? \) is \( 20 \).

The answer is \( 20 \).
